1736 og Image8c Olive Green, Bluish (363). Lightly hinged, intense shade on deeply blued paper

A FRESH AND VERY FINE EXAMPLE OF THE RARE 8-CENT ON BLUISH PAPER.

According to Johl (Vol. 1, page 175), the only source of the 4c and 8c Bluish paper stamps was the archives of the Post Office Department. Approximately 80 of each were traded for rare stamps missing from the archives.

Signed Weill on back. With 1957, 1999 and 2005 P.F. certificates. (Image)

1738 ogbl Image10c Yellow, Bluish (364). Block of four, h.r., intense shade on nicely blued paper, one or two trivial perf separations at top, bottom left stamp single perf tip thin

FINE. A SCARCE ORIGINAL-GUM BLOCK OF FOUR OF THE 10-CENT BLUISH PAPER ISSUE.

Only 40 sheets (4,000 stamps) were printed of the 10c. Three plate blocks are known. We have offered only one other block of four since 1989. Scott Catalogue assigns only a $600.00 premium for a block of four versus four singles. (Image)
